Output 17599c419c6f81dfd7e013809978ffa1ccfe4a42e53bfee05e60882813432c7f:0

value
234062
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5127572be51dfafaa750ba5cb27b7540a1360be OP_EQUAL
address
3M7dxwc9ERz9a4prN7QsQBkYiuqt28kkes
transaction
17599c419c6f81dfd7e013809978ffa1ccfe4a42e53bfee05e60882813432c7f
spent
true